Electrical Integration Engineer
What's the Job?
Serve as the primary expert for troubleshooting, validating, and resolving complex networking issues at both hardware and protocol levels. Perform triage on active networking issues within the deployed fleet, driving root-cause investigations and developing analysis methods to reproduce field issues in the lab. Collaborate closely with fleet support engineers to track ongoing issues, manage containment strategies, and propose long-term hardware design solutions. Utilize advanced diagnostic tools such as oscilloscopes, protocol analyzers, and network traffic generators to evaluate hardware performance and inform design improvements. Contribute to continuous improvement initiatives by developing innovative troubleshooting and testing procedures.
What's Needed?
- 5+ years of relevant experience as a network hardware engineer, test engineer, or systems validation engineer with a focus on physical layer and protocol debugging.
- Deep, hands-on expertise in validating, troubleshooting, and debugging 1G-baseT and 1G-baseT1 (Automotive Ethernet) networks.
- Strong proficiency with Precision Time Protocol (PTP / IEEE 1588), including network synchronization troubleshooting, hardware timestamping, and timing analysis.
- Proven ability to systematically triage complex field issues, develop lab reproduction methods, and lead end-to-end root-cause investigations.
- Extensive experience with diagnostic tools such as oscilloscopes, protocol analyzers, and network traffic generators to evaluate hardware performance and formulate actionable solutions.
